HITACHI HD155101BF RF Single-chip Linear IC for GSM EGSM Systems
Update: 28 September, 2023
The HD155101BF is an RF single-chip linear IC developed for GSM and EGSM cellular systems. It integrates most of the functions of a transceiver, including the bias circuit for an RF LNA, a 1st mixer, 1st-IF amplifier, 2nd mixer, AGC amplifier, IQ quadrature demodulator for the receiver, and an IQ quadrature modulator and offset PLL for the transmitter. It also includes on-chip dividers for the 1st and 2nd local oscillator signals and a 90° phase splitter, as well as control circuits for power saving modes. The HD155101BF can operate down to 2.7V and is housed in a 48-pin LQFP SMD package. By adding a PLL frequency synthesizer IC, a power amplifier, and some external components, the HD155101BF can be used to create a small-sized transceiver handset for GSM and EGSM. The HD155101BF is fabricated using a 0.6µm double-polysilicon Bi-CMOS process.
